Slack is a powerful tool for businesses because it centralizes communication, streamlines collaboration, and replaces the confusion of scattered email threads with a clear, organized digital workspace. Instead of hunting through inboxes, text messages, or random DMs, Slack brings everything into one platform where conversations stay structured and easy to follow. Its channel-based system is one of its strongest features: each client can have their own dedicated channel, keeping feedback, revisions, approvals, and links in a single place that everyone on the team can reference at any time. Project channels offer the same level of organization for internal work, making it simple to track tasks, share updates, and maintain visibility into progress across different teams or departments. This level of clarity becomes especially helpful during onboarding, as new team members don’t need to ask someone to catch them up. Instead, they can scroll through the channel history and instantly understand project timelines, key decisions, milestones, and discussions. Slack also integrates seamlessly with tools businesses rely on daily. ClickUp updates appear directly in Slack, giving everyone insight into task progress without needing to switch apps. Google Drive integration makes file sharing effortless—documents can be uploaded, searched, previewed, and accessed directly within the correct client or project channel, reducing version confusion and misplaced files. To keep conversations clean and prevent important messages from being buried, Slack’s thread feature groups replies under specific messages, helping teams maintain context, avoid clutter, and stay focused on the right discussions.
